Anthropic to beat SpaceX? Investors bet on $2 trillion valuation in record IPO

Economic Times 2 hrs ago·13 Aug 2026, 9:33 am

Anthropic is reportedly planning a major initial public offering, with investors projecting a valuation exceeding $2 trillion. This would make it one of the largest IPOs in history, driven by the company's rapid revenue growth and strong demand for its AI products like Claude. The startup is a key player in the competitive artificial intelligence sector, aiming to capitalize on the booming market for generative AI tools.

This potential IPO is significant for the broader market as it highlights the immense financial interest in the AI industry. For investors, it signals that AI companies are attracting record levels of capital, which could influence funding trends across the sector. However, the lofty valuation also raises questions about sustainability and competition from other major tech players.

Investors should watch for details on Anthropic's financial performance, growth trajectory, and how it plans to navigate regulatory scrutiny. The IPO will provide a benchmark for valuing other AI startups and could set the tone for future investments in the technology space.
